Listen Carefully review

By Amy Watkins

What would you do if the soothing coos of your baby monitor turned into a stranger’s chilling demands? Listen Carefully is a mind-bending psychological horror that thrusts you into every parent’s worst nightmare, unravelling a relentless descent into guilt, paranoia, and desperation.

Written and directed by Ryan Barton-Grimley, Listen Carefully follows assistant bank manager Andy (played by Barton-Grimley), who discovers his baby daughter has been kidnapped. Left alone with only a baby monitor broadcasting her cries and a stranger’s voice, Andy is instructed to embezzle money to secure his daughter’s safe return. Wracked with guilt over past indiscretions and tormented by haunting visions, Andy’s desperation leads him into a psychological freefall where his morality and sanity are pushed to their breaking points.

Listen Carefully surprisingly works. It shouldn’t. But it does. Think David Fincher’s tension colliding with Lynchian surrealism and the philosophical mind-bend of The Matrix. Yet, while it’s obvious Barton-Grimley has taken some inspiration from these cinematic giants, Listen Carefully deserves its own praise as an original piece that offers a fresh twist on the psychological subgenre. The film weaves a compelling sense of uncertainty. Throughout, Andy experiences blackouts filled with unsettling visions, leaving us questioning what’s real and what’s not; are these manifestations of his guilt and anxiety, or fragmented memories?

And that’s what makes Listen Carefully a modern masterpiece. The confusion doesn’t overshadow the story. While the narrative can feel hard to follow at times, this disorientation serves a purpose, drawing us deeper into Andy’s paranoia and desperation. The film strikes a delicate balance, keeping us intrigued with its many twists and turns without losing sight of its message and emotional core. And, without giving too much away, its open-ended finale invites multiple interpretations. With the right perspective, however, the film reveals itself as pure genius.

Barton-Grimley delivers a compelling performance as Andy, skilfully conveying the anxiety, anger, and terror of a father pushed to his limits by impossible demands. Combined with his writing and directing talents, Listen Carefully solidifies him as a truly talented force in the industry with the potential to make a lasting impact.

Listen Carefully is a suspenseful rollercoaster that will keep you on edge, constantly guessing what’s real and what’s not. Just when you think you’ve grasped what’s happening, Barten-Grimley shifts the narrative and throws you further into the fog, maintaining an edge-of-your-seat intensity that leaves you questioning everything until the final frame —and perhaps even beyond.
